My original urologist could only focus on ADT shots, after I was diagnosed. I added an oncologist, and he opened MANY DOORS to me.
From there, I also went to Mayo Clinic for more precise scans. My doctor there consults with my local oncologist here. I truly have a TEAM formed. I am part of that team. This IS my wish for you.
You are simply ONE appointment away from finding a new oncologist who looks at your case with new eyes, and offers more treatment ideas.
Those could include things like ZYTIGA, XTANDI, genetic testing, and chemotherapy, IF it suits your case.
None of those options have even been discussed or offered to you. That's a concern I have, after reading your post.
